【GGR Brown Bag Lunch Seminar】Nuclear Aspect in the Russo-Ukrainian War

The Institute for Global Governance Research (GGR) held its third Brown Bag Lunch Seminar on Wednesday, April 27, 2022, with Professor Nobumasa Akiyama (Graduate School of Law/Graduate School of International and Public Policy) speaking on the theme of “Nuclear Aspect in the Russo-Ukrainian War.” His lecture covered mainly three points. 【GGR Webinar】Book Launch: Japanese translation of Ill Winds by Larry Diamond

This book launch was hosted as a Zoom webinar on March 17, 2022. The general topic of the event was the launch of Dr. Maiko Ichihara’s Japanese translation of the book Ill Winds by Dr. Larry Diamond.
